Subject: War of the Worlds (1953) on AMC, Friday December 10

Friday December 10 at 9:30 AM on AMC

War of the Worlds (1953) The classic tale of Martians invading Earth. With Gene Barry, Ann Robinson, Les Tremayne, Robert Cornthwaite.

That's a pretty good one Tim. Saw it as a kid in the theater, and many times later on the small screen. Colorful, good drama, action/horror, albeit a bit short...I wanted for more. Oh, that particular version placed the story on the West Coast.

The more recent offering with Tom Cruise, and frankly more realistic to story walking-like machines, is placed on the East Coast. I enjoyed both actually. The 1953 version though seemed ahead of its time for visuals and sound, plus besides being being action loaded, it was colorful.

These were bad aliens, no ET, no nice guys looking to share good things. Maybe they were ruled by Ming!?
